HR 2180 United States House · 117th Congress

Redirecting Resources to the Border Act

Summary
Redirecting Resources to the Border Act This bill addresses the relocation of personnel and fencing deployed in the National Capital Region in response to the January 6, 2021, attacks on the U.S. Capitol building and grounds. Specifically, the bill requires all fencing installed in response to the attacks to be relocated to the southern land border of the United States. The Department of Defense must reassign National Guard members who were deployed in response to the attacks to the National Capital Region on or after January 6, 2021, to the southern land border of the United States to assist U.S. Customs and Border patrol.
